Summary

Richard D. Hubbard School is an exceptional elementary school in East Berlin, Connecticut, serving students from kindergarten to 5th grade as part of the Berlin School District. This top-performing school consistently ranks among the best in the state, with a 4-star rating from SchoolDigger and students who outshine state and district averages on standardized tests.

Richard D. Hubbard School's academic excellence is evident across all grade levels. In the 2023-2024 school year, 77.8% of 4th-graders and 69.4% of 5th-graders were proficient or better in English Language Arts, compared to 65.8% and 62% for the Berlin School District, and 49.4% and 51.4% for the state of Connecticut, respectively. Similarly, 84.4% of 4th-graders and 68.9% of 5th-graders were proficient or better in Mathematics, outpacing the district and state. The school's diverse student population, with 71.37% White, 5.73% African American, 14.1% Hispanic, and 7.49% Asian students, further highlights its ability to support the academic success of students from all backgrounds.

When compared to nearby schools, such as Mary E. Griswold School and Emma Hart Willard School, Richard D. Hubbard School stands out for its consistently higher academic performance and more diverse student population. Additionally, the school's relatively low student-teacher ratio, ranging from 12.8 to 13.6 students per teacher, suggests an efficient allocation of resources that contributes to its exceptional educational outcomes.
